In the wake of the hacking of Ashley Madison -- the website where married individuals can sign up to discretely cheat on their partners -- there have been reports that more than 15,000 political leaders have been linked to the scandal.
However, according to a report from Inside Higher Ed, there are far more .edu email addresses leaked that were registered on the site. Topping the list of schools with the most registered addresses -- Michigan State University.

MSU just barely beat out Penn State for the top spot, while the University of Michigan ranks at No. 9.
According to the report, almost 75,000 of the 36 million leaked addresses worldwide were registered with a university account. However, not all of those leaked belong to current students.
"Many colleges and universities offer email addresses for alumni as well as students and current and former employees, so it's unclear what percentage of these addresses are those of employees."
Fortunately for those involved in this report, none of the names have been released.
